    Employers with four or more employees or one or more domestic workers are covered by the Transparency Law. All of the employees do not need to work in the same location or in NYC – as long as one employee works in NYC, the employer is required to comply with the Law.     The Transparency Law covers any advertisement for a job, promotion, or transfer opportunity that can or will be performed in NYC, whether in whole or in part, and regardless of whether the job would be performed in an office, in the field, or remotely from the employee’s home.     The NYC Commission on Human Rights (the “Commission”) will accept and investigate complaints filed by members of the public, and it provides a phone number and an email address where individuals may submit complaints.   3. Dec 23, 2022 · On December 21, 2022, Governor Hochul signed into law S.9427-A/A.10477, which requires all private sector New York employers to list salary ranges for all advertised jobs and postings. This law takes effect on September 17, 2023.

  5. Salary Transparency in Job Advertisements. Starting November 1, 2022, employers advertising jobs in New York City must include a good faith salary range for every job, promotion, and transfer opportunity advertised.
